/**
* @file CTWAINDS_Sample1.cpp
* Reveals the main entry point for the DSM
* @author TWAIN Working Group
* @date April 2007
*/
#include "stdafx.h"
#include "CTWAINDS_Sample1.h"
#include <list>
#include "twain.h"
//////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
// Globals
/**
* gloabal pointer of the Data Source, for access to the main DS_Entry.
*/
typedef struct _DS_inst
{
TW_IDENTITY AppId;
CTWAINDS_Base *pDS;
}DS_inst;
typedef list<DS_inst> lstDS;
lstDS g_lstDS;
#ifdef TWH_CMP_MSC
/**
* gloadbal Windows Instance handle for the DSM DLL...
*/
HINSTANCE g_hinstance = 0;
#endif
//////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
// This is the main entry point. This function is dlsym'd by the DSM.
#ifdef TWH_CMP_MSC
TW_UINT16 FAR PASCAL
#else
FAR PASCAL TW_UINT16
#endif
DS_Entry( pTW_IDENTITY _pOrigin,
TW_UINT32 _DG,
TW_UINT16 _DAT,
TW_UINT16 _MSG,
TW_MEMREF _pData)
{
AFX_MANAGE_STATE(AfxGetStaticModuleState());
CTWAINDS_Base* pTWAINLayer = 0;
if(_pOrigin)
{
lstDS::iterator llIter=g_lstDS.begin();
for(;llIter!=g_lstDS.end();llIter++)
{
if((*llIter).AppId.Id==_pOrigin->Id)
{
pTWAINLayer=(*llIter).pDS;
}
}
}
// Curently we are not open
if( 0 == pTWAINLayer )
{
// Special case DSM can request to get identity information about
// DS before it is open. In this special case, where the DS is not
// open, we return this static Idenity.
if( DG_CONTROL == _DG && DAT_IDENTITY == _DAT && MSG_GET == _MSG )
{
// Copy the ID assigned by the DSM eventhough the spec states
// that the id will not be assigned until MSG_OPENDS
CTWAINDS_Base::m_TheIdentity.Id = ((pTW_IDENTITY)_pData)->Id;
memcpy( _pData, &CTWAINDS_Base::m_TheIdentity, sizeof(CTWAINDS_Base::m_TheIdentity) );
return TWRC_SUCCESS;
}
// The DS is not open. If we get a request to close DS do not open
// just to close, instead return that it is success closed.
if( DG_CONTROL == _DG && DAT_IDENTITY == _DAT && MSG_CLOSEDS == _MSG )
{
return TWRC_SUCCESS;
}
// Open the DS
pTWAINLayer = new CTWAINDS_FreeImage(*_pOrigin);
if( NULL == pTWAINLayer
|| TWRC_SUCCESS != pTWAINLayer->Initialize())
{
// Failed to create the DS
//setConditionCode(TWCC_LOWMEMORY);
if(pTWAINLayer)
{
// Created but could not Initialize
delete pTWAINLayer;
}
return TWRC_FAILURE;
}
DS_inst _DS;
_DS.pDS = pTWAINLayer;
_DS.AppId = *_pOrigin;
g_lstDS.push_back(_DS);
}
// If we were not open before, we are now, so continue with the TWAIN call
TW_INT16 result = pTWAINLayer->DS_Entry(_pOrigin, _DG, _DAT, _MSG, _pData);
/**
* Special case - free memory if closing DS
* @todo keep track of what apps are connecting to the ds and only
* delete when count goes down to 0
*/
if( TWRC_SUCCESS == result &&
DG_CONTROL == _DG && DAT_IDENTITY == _DAT && MSG_CLOSEDS == _MSG &&
NULL != pTWAINLayer )
{
lstDS::iterator llIter=g_lstDS.begin();
for(;llIter!=g_lstDS.end();)
{
if((*llIter).AppId.Id==_pOrigin->Id)
{
delete (*llIter).pDS;
llIter = g_lstDS.erase(llIter);
continue;
}
llIter++;
}
}
return result;
}
